The Block 2022: House decider challenge

House decider challenge – Bedroom challenge

 

It’s the biggest Block ever and with so much at stake the teams waste no time taking up Scotty’s first challenge – The House Decider.

 

Assigned a home in the order they arrived, but with the prize of being able to choose which of the five properties they’d like to keep as their own for this season, it’s game on with the Blockheads pulling out all their style and building tricks to win.

Will it be traditional Australiana that takes out the prize? Country with a touch of coastal? Or something unexpected that turns the judges head? 

All the teams really know is that this could set them up to win The Block so they jump right in!

 

Tom & Sarah Jane (first place)

From the inspired colour palette that draws on the autumn leaves outside to the modern take on traditional wainscotting and an original ceiling rose drawing the eye, Tom and Sarah-Jane’s decider room stopped the judges in their tracks. “Wow!” said Shaynna as she walked in, “this feels like a boutique hotel!” Darren wasn’t sold on the light fitting and thought the bedsides could have been a bit larger, but for Neal it was a room that just said “country” and he found himself taking notes on features he could use in his own home. Dylan & Jenny (second place)

VJ panelling with a sage green wall above, perfect execution and the addition of a wardrobe all ticked boxes for the judges as they took in Dylan and Jenny’s room… but the stying, they said, lets them down. “Elevate the drama and the grandeur!” Darren suggested, urging the pair to develop a look and feel that will really life their home. Neale agreed, pointing to the hanging plant that “lacked soul”. It’s a great room, Shaynna said, but it could be better if the pair took in some similar homes in the area to see how “country” can be done without sacrificing their modern feel.

Ankur & Sharon (third place)

If it’s country the judges wanted, it’s country they got with Ankur & Sharon’s room! “We’re in the barn, aren’t we!” Neale asked as they took in the recycled timber feature wall, exposed beams and original features that bring what Shaynna described as “seriously rustic… but done very well!”. A bit too rustic for Darren however, who loved the linen layers on the bed and the chair and cabinet but felt perhaps the room would be more at home in the wineries that dot the region, instead of a mulit-million-dollar home. It showed promise however and he can’t wait to see what’s next.

Joel & Elle (fourth place)

A clash of styles greeted the judges as they entered Joel and Elle’s home, with minimalist design elements including timber floors, square-set ceilings and modern skirts all playing off a bright colour scheme to create a beautiful coastal room… sadly just a long way from the coast. “it feels a bit like home to me,” summed up Darren, “Because home for me is Bondi!”. Neale agreed, saying the room was “completely inappropriate for the area” but he was willing to put that aside. It might not be a “country” room, he said but it’s “completely on trend (and) a room people would fall over themselves to have.”

Oz & Omar (fifth place)

Another room influenced by the Scandi design ethic, Oz and Omar’s room showed a high attention to finish, the judges agreed, but missed the mark on fitting in to the country feel the region needs. And all agreed it was a room that played it safe… to the point of being generic. Darren loved the bed, the treatment on the walls and the high-standard of execution, but other elements left him flat. Shaynna agreed, saying she found the window frame a completely wrong note in a country room. “Why on earth would you put in a black aluminium window to a room like this?” she asked.
